In Episode 193 of the podcast, Principal and Chief Executive Bryan Strawser discusses the critical topic of mental health for crisis management professionals and tips to help manage your well-being. As crisis management professionals, we are the first responders of the corporate world. Stress, anxiety, and burnout are all occupational hazards of this high-stakes profession. It is vital to pay attention to our mental health in order to provide the best possible support to the organizations we serve.
